GSI delivers dual-fuel PCTC to Nansha port, promotes green shipping
Glovis Trust, a new dual-fuel pure car truck carrier (PCTC) with a capacity of 8,600 vehicles, started loading vehicles at an automobile terminal in Nansha port in the Guangdong provincial capital on Thursday.
This vessel, constructed by Guangzhou Shipyard International (GSI) for a foreign shipping company, was officially handed over to its owner on Wednesday.
This marked a significant milestone for GSI in the construction of high-end PCTC and underscores China's dedication to promoting green and low-carbon progress within the global shipping industry, as stated in a release by GSI on Thursday.
This environmentally conscious, intelligent, and efficient automobile transport carrier represents another crucial accomplishment for GSI in embodying the principles of green development and driving the transformation and enhancement of the shipbuilding sector, it said.
